Dynamic DNS, typically reduced to DDNS, is one of those behind the curtain technologies that makes contemporary remote access really feel simple also when a home or tiny business network is transforming constantly. At its core, DNS equates human-friendly domain into IP addresses, while DDNS prolongs that concept to connect with dynamic public IP addresses. Instead of by hand upgrading a domain every single time your internet service provider assigns a new address, a dynamic DNS service immediately keeps your hostname indicated the best place. That means you can connect to a remote server, manage a home laboratory, get to a Raspberry Pi, or access a server from outside the network without frequently checking whether the IP has actually transformed. Port mapping and DDNS often go hand in hand. If you desire to access a remote server from outside network borders, DDNS informs you where the server is, and port forwarding tells your router how to direct the traffic to the correct internal tool. DDNS supplies a steady hostname, while port mapping produces the path to the internal machine.

DDNS itself is not a security function; it is a benefit and directing tool. The underlying concept remains the exact same: a DDNS client reports the current WAN IP to a provider, and the provider updates the associated document so that remote customers can get to the network by name. When users ask about "setting up a ddns," "ddns setting," or "setting up a remote server," they are usually attempting to make a tool reachable in a trustworthy means without paying for a static IP. The configuration typically involves developing an account with a DDNS provider, choosing a hostname, configuring the updater on the router or device, and then testing remote connectivity from a different network.

Free strategies might be superb for personal projects, however they often have constraints such as slower updates, fewer hostnames, or regular confirmation requirements. Paid services frequently offer better uptime, more versatility, and assistance for custom domain names or SSL. If your use instance entails something delicate, like remote access server security, it might be worth spending for a trustworthy provider. If you just require periodic access to a lab machine or a personal project, a free choice may suffice.
